Bed and Breakfast Farm - Themed Inns To Visit in Placerville


Most of us look forward to spending quality time in nature. This can be in the form of a farm or a garden. Exploring new vistas on your journey to Placerville, give you a plethora of opportunities to be close to nature.

Farm-themed inns have become a popular trend among travelers. Farms give you the space to explore nature and food. If you haven’t heard about these you should know about these inns. A lot of these inns offer bed and breakfast services and other facilities to make your stay convenient. 

To help you enjoy your vacation, here are the 3 farm-themed inns you should visit in Placerville.

1.    Bella Vista

Located close to the landscapes of Coloma Valley, this bed and breakfast inn is known for its amenities. Bella Vista has a private balcony from where you can witness the beauty of nature. In addition to that, they have luxury rooms and suites in their inn, where you get easy access to a hot bath and private pools. As it is near the popular wineries and rafting destinations, you can indulge in outdoor activities, thus making the most of the trip.

2.    Eden Vale Inn

At an hour’s drive from over 100 Sierra Foothill wineries, Eden Vale Inn is an eminent bed and breakfast inn. With property facilities like gardens, ponds, and spa facilities, this is a good place for a romantic getaway. For those of you who like to feast on the local cuisine, you get BBQ facilities with gourmet food. Being in close vicinity to the American River, it is an ideal spot for white water rafting.

3.    Ponderosa Ridge

A sprawling location spread in 11 acres, Ponderosa ridge is located in the Apple Hill Area. With 3 acres of Apple orchards of the inn, you can get to pick some of the apples. With comfortable rooms and private baths, you can make some beautiful memories last forever.

3 Beautiful Wineries in El Dorado County you should definitely visit


If you are looking for a travel destination which can serve as a quick weekend getaway or a simple day trip, El Dorado County is the place to be. The County spans west from South Lake Tahoe to Folsom, California. It is home to many gold rush towns and more than 40 different wineries and vineyards. There are some beautiful wineries in El Dorado County, thanks to the fertile and diverse soil existing in the county.
Keeping this in mind, here are some of the best wineries that you will come across during your trip to El Dorado. This list will help you plan your next wine tasting trip.

Narrow Gate

This is one of the most popular wineries. Not only do they produce some of the most exceptional wines, but the owners, Teena and Frank, are some of the kindest, most hospitable, and sweetest people you’ll ever come across. It is highly possible that once you visit this place, you will eventually become a wine club member. Make sure to try their flagship wine, Dunamis and their Chocolate Splash – best dessert wine in the area.

Fenton Harriott

Fenton Harriott has some of the best red wines of the area, especially their rich and deep Sangiovese, which is precisely why so many folks join their wine club. You can also play bocce ball while sipping on a glass of wine and participate in numerous events taking place throughout the year.

Miraflores

People like coming to Miraflores to enjoy the events that take place frequently. The winery really knows how to throw a party. You will especially like the tasting room all to yourself on random weekends. Their beautiful venue makes you feel like you are somewhere in Europe, sipping on a glass of wine in a beautiful courtyard.
